A spacious and versatile four/five bedroom detached home on a quiet cul-de-sac within easy reach of popular schools and handy transport links. Positioned with a west-facing garden, this wonderful family home and has been extensively extended and remodelled by its current owner and offers super versatility for growing families to adapt and use each room with their ever-changing needs.
Set back from the road behind a large driveway, there is plenty of space for off-road parking for a number of cars. A charming lawn sits alongside the driveway and provides a lovely kerb-appeal. A generous porch welcomes you in and allows access into the entrance hall. From the entrance hall is the sitting room which sits centrally within the house and provides a super space accessing the kitchen, the living room and the conservatory. Each room is beautifully presented and offers views of the garden, making the most of the west-facing aspect. Off the kitchen sits a utility room with a side door providing external access. The utility room leads to a large boot room that is currently utilised as a storage room. The final room on the ground floor is currently set-up as a bedroom and would equally make a good home office or play room. It sits with access to a shower room, and boasts skylights making it a lovely and bright space.
A turning staircase from the sitting room allows access up to a galleried landing. The landing leads to four double bedrooms and the family bathroom. The master bedroom is a large double with a generous en-suite shower room with black ‘crittall-style’ finishing’s. The family bathroom is another modern suite comprising shower, bath, WC and wash hand basin. This property has been thoroughly renovated over the last few years and everything from flooring to lighting to bathroom and kitchens have been replaced. Colour schemes have been kept neutral providing a turn-key home to suit every taste.
Externally the rear garden boasts a wonderful raised composite deck that offers wonderful views over the garden. Steps down lead to a lawn fully enclosed surrounded by wooden fencing. This is ideal for those with young families, who need good outside space that is secure and easy to maintain.
